The total purge of ethnic minorities (Poles, Germans, Greeks, Bulgarians) during the Great Terror through targeted national orders of the NKVD. In parallel, in 1938, Moscow officially liquidated every single national district and minority school and issued a decree making the study of the Russian language compulsory in all schools of Ukraine, returning to overtly imperial practices of assimilation[1][2].
